Powering critical systems across core high-growth industrial sectors.
In modern distribution centers and warehouses, automated guided vehicles (AGVs) and autonomous mobile robots (AMRs) run continuously. These platforms depend on robust DC gear motors with high starting torque and precise velocity control. Our integrated planetary gearboxes handle massive radial and axial loads while keeping power draw to a minimum, ensuring batteries last throughout entire shifts.
By pairing high-torque 42mm and 36mm brushless motor platforms (such as the GMP36-TEC3650 or 4260 series) with heavy-duty reduction gearboxes, system designers can achieve ultra-smooth slow-speed positioning alongside reliable, long-life, continuous performance.
Precision medical devices—ranging from dialyzers and peristaltic dosage pumps to high-speed centrifuge systems and robotic surgical arms—demand absolute reliability and low electromagnetic interference (EMI). Coreless brush motors and micro planetary gear units are critical here because they lack magnetic cogging, which guarantees extremely smooth rotary movement and precise positioning.
RSI Motors provides medical equipment builders with high-power-density, small-diameter (such as our 16mm and 6mm micro planetary series) gear assemblies. These assemblies minimize acoustic signature and run cool, maintaining sterile operating environment requirements.
Modern surveillance infrastructures, smart door locks, auto-tracking optical lenses, and satellite broadcast receivers (like those incorporating our GM25-370CA series) require micro geared motors that can operate flawlessly in harsh outdoor environments. These motors must survive sub-zero temperatures, blistering heat, humidity, and constant physical stress.
Our IP-camera stepper motors (like the GM12-15BY) utilize premium micro-stepping mechanics combined with robust, durable geartrains to ensure millions of cycles of drift-free tracking and low gear lash, securing critical communications and security perimeters.

How we are evolving our motion control technologies to meet the future demands of industrial automation.
The traditional distinction between a motor and its controller is fading. Our next-generation brushless motors integrate digital controllers directly into the motor housing. Supporting protocols like CANopen and Modbus, these smart drives enable real-time diagnostic reporting, heat tracking, and simple system integration.
We are refining gear tooth geometry using modern FEA (Finite Element Analysis) software. By adopting hybrid metal-plastic planetary systems, we are successfully reducing backlash and acoustic noise. These design improvements maintain high torque delivery while keeping weights low for portable medical and robotic applications.
As global energy regulations tighten, our R&D team focuses on reducing electrical losses. Through optimized winding layouts, better stator configurations, and low-friction lubricants, we are raising average system efficiency. This directly helps OEMs meet strict eco-design criteria in global markets.
